NAME
gnome-photo-printer - a gnome program to print several photos on one page
SYNOPSIS
gnome-photo-printer [options]
DESCRIPTION
This manual page documents briefly the gnome-photo-printer command. This manual page was written for the Debian distribution because the original program does not have a manual page. gnome-photo-printer is a gnome program to print several photos on one page Gnome Photo Printer is intended for printing photos in an easy way. Just drag your Photos from Nautilus to the Gnome Photo Printer window and drop it. Make some selections like Photo or Paper size, hit Preview or Print, and see your pictures printed.
OPTIONS
These programs follow the usual GNU command line syntax, with long options starting with two dashes (`-'). A summary of options is included below. -h, --help Show summary of options. -v, --version Show version of program.
